home made curved screen
hi guys,
I've finished today home made curved screen fit to my room and i want to share you some pictures for work progress.
Low budget about $430 including woods, materials and joiner cost who appear in pictures
tomorrow i will paint it in white and try to install the projectors i hope this to be easy.
